ABSTRACT:
A computerized system includes two storage processors having respective local write caches configured to mirror each other. When a first storage processor becomes unavailable and mirroring of the local write caches is prevented, the computerized system continues to attend to write operations from an external host in a write-back manner by caching write data from the write operations in the local write cache of the second storage processor. In response to a failure of the second storage processor, the computerized system preserves the write data within the local write cache of the second storage processor. Then, upon recovery of the second storage processor from the failure, the computerized system continues to attend to further write operations from the external host in the write-back manner by caching additional write data in the local write cache of the second storage processor while the first storage processor remains unavailable.
